The Location of the Hammondsville Cemetery ...
We are using the following GPS coordinates (latitude and longitude) for the Hammondsville Cemetery:
37.4161, -85.7971
The Hammondsville Cemetery is located in Hart County<2>.
The county seat for Hart County is located in Munfordville. Munfordville lies 10 miles [16.1 km]<3> to the south southwest of the Hammondsville Cemetery .

Name Variations for Hammondsville Cemetery ...
When doing your research, keep in mind that names and their spelling can change over time. Various errors happen - anything from simple spelling to bad translations.
Hammondsville Cemetery has also been known as:
- Bacon Creek Baptist Cemetery
